ProtonMail Verification Code Not Received How to Fix It Fast

Not receiving your ProtonMail verification code? Learn the real reasons behind SMS and email OTP failures and how to fix them quickly with proven troubleshooting steps.

Sofia Martinez10 min read
TL;DR

Not receiving your ProtonMail verification code? Learn the real reasons behind SMS and email OTP failures and how to fix them quickly with proven troubleshooting steps.

Stuck staring at your screen, waiting for a ProtonMail verification code not received message to finally appear? Yeah, it's frustrating. Whether you're creating a fresh account or enabling two-factor authentication, that missing code can bring everything to a halt.

This guide walks you through exactly what's going wrong and how to fix it fast. We're talking about code delivery problems here, not general ProtonMail outages or account login hiccups.

#Quick Answer

  • If your ProtonMail verification code isn't showing up, the culprit is almost always your mobile carrier blocking short-code SMS, a blacklisted number, or you hitting the request throttle. Start by rebooting your phone and checking spam.

  • VoIP numbers (Google Voice, TextNow, etc.) get rejected by ProtonMail almost every time. You'll need a real mobile number or a verified virtual one.

  • The permanent fix? Use a virtual number provider that pre-checks its numbers against ProtonMail's filters. That way, you skip the troubleshooting entirely.

  • SMSPin gives you instant, disposable, and long-term virtual numbers from 210+ countries no registration needed, and we take crypto.

#Why Didn't I Get My ProtonMail Verification Code?

Nine times out of ten, it's one of three things: your carrier is silently blocking short-code SMS, your phone's on Do Not Disturb, or ProtonMail flagged the request as suspicious.

If you're rocking a VoIP number like Google Voice or TextNow, ProtonMail blocks it immediately. That's not a bug it's by design. The code can also take up to 10 minutes during peak traffic, so don't panic right away. This is almost always a carrier or settings issue, not a service meltdown.

  • Carrier filtering: Lots of prepaid and non-US carriers (looking at you, T-Mobile and Vodafone) block short-code messages by default. You may need to call them and ask them to unblock Premium SMS or Short Code 242424.

  • Device blacklists: If you've used this same number for SMS verification on other apps and hit spam filters, it might now be flagged.

  • Request throttling: Request that code more than 3 times in 10 minutes, and ProtonMail will put you in a time-out.

#Fix ProtonMail Verification Code Error – Step-by-Step Troubleshooting

Start with the obvious: restart your phone, then toggle Airplane Mode for 30 seconds to force a network refresh. Next, check your SMS inbox and your spam folder (yes, ProtonMail sometimes dumps codes into a Blocked folder on your phone).

If that doesn't work, switch from SMS to email verification, or use a completely different phone number. The Invalid Code error? That usually means you waited too long or mistyped it. Copy-paste it directly.

  • Clear your browser cache and cookies, or switch to incognito mode before retrying.

  • Try using a friend's phone or a different network (switch from Wi-Fi to mobile data).

  • If you have a dual-SIM phone, make sure the correct SIM is active for SMS reception.

#ProtonMail Activation Code Missing – The Carrier Filtering Trap

Carrier filtering is the silent killer of activation codes. Many providers especially in Southeast Asia, Latin America, and parts of Europe block short-code SMS from international services. (ProtonMail's codes come from Swiss or US short codes, by the way.)

If your ProtonMail activation code is missing, call your carrier and ask point-blank: Do you block short code 242424 or any international SMS from Switzerland? If they say yes, you can't fix this with a device reboot. You need a different number.

  • Some Android phones have a Block Spam setting in the Messages app that auto-filters unknown sender SMS.

  • Google Voice or Skype numbers? ProtonMail rarely accepts them. Switch to a real mobile or a virtual number that passes carrier checks.

Stuck on a blocked short code? You don't need to fight your career. Grab a free virtual number from SMSPin to test if it bypasses ProtonMail's filters instantly, no sign-up required. Receive SMS now. 

#ProtonMail Email Verification Delay – Why It Happens & How to Speed It Up

Email verification delays happen when ProtonMail's system is under load, or when your email provider (Gmail, Outlook, etc.) temporarily quarantines the message for security scanning.

The email usually arrives within 15 minutes, but it can take up to an hour. If your ProtonMail secure key isn't showing up, check spam. Switching to a secondary email address (like a burner) can sometimes bypass the queue.

  • Try a different email domain (Outlook instead of Gmail) to bypass provider-specific lag.

  • Apple users: make sure iCloud+ Hide My Email isn't enabled it can interfere.

#ProtonMail 2FA Code Issue – Two-Factor Authentication SMS Not Arriving?

For 2FA via SMS, the same carrier filtering rules apply. But there's an extra twist: if you're logging in from a new device or IP, ProtonMail may temporarily disable SMS 2FA as a security measure.

If your two-factor authentication SMS keeps failing, use an authenticator app (Authy or Google Authenticator) as your backup. The SMS code is only valid for 5 minutes, so don't dawdle. And if you're getting the ProtonMail 2FA code issue error, you're probably requesting codes faster than the system can generate them wait 60 seconds between resends.

  • Switch from SMS 2FA to TOTP (time-based one-time password) using an authenticator app. It's way more reliable.

  • If you're locked out, use your recovery codes from initial setup. They're single-use, so use them wisely.

  • Don't use a VPN while requesting the code it can trigger an IP mismatch that blocks delivery.

#ProtonMail Phone Verification Troubles – When Your Real Number Gets Blocked

If you've verified multiple accounts or used your number for recovery, ProtonMail may temporarily blacklist it. It's an anti-abuse measure, and it's pretty common.

If your ProtonMail verification code not received issue is due to a block, you can't unblock your number. You have to wait 24-72 hours. The fix? Use a different number entirely. Your real number might be permanently burned if it was previously linked to a banned account.

  • ProtonMail uses a reputation score per number. High-frequency verification requests drop that score to zero fast.

  • VoIP numbers (Google Voice, TextNow, Skype) are automatically rejected. Use a real mobile number or a verified virtual one.

  • If you see Phone number verification failed, check if your number is on ProtonMail's do not accept list (common with free online SMS sites).

Your real number might be permanently burned. SMSPin's numbers are pre-verified to work with ProtonMail's anti-abuse system. Get a replacement number in 10 seconds and skip the 24-hour wait. Get a fresh number →

#The Fastest Alternative: Why a Virtual Number Solves ProtonMail SMS Not Received for Verification

When your carrier blocks the short code, switching to a virtual number from a service like SMSPin bypasses the issue entirely. Virtual numbers are pre-vetted against ProtonMail's filters, so you skip the troubleshooting circus.

This is the fastest fix for ProtonMail SMS not received for verification because it sidesteps carrier filtering, device blacklists, and throttling. You get a clean, unused number in seconds no registration, no personal information.

  • SMSPin offers numbers from 210+ countries, specifically curated to bypass short-code filtering.

  • No registration needed grab a number, paste it into ProtonMail, and receive the code instantly.

  • Supports crypto payments (BTC, ETH, Binance Pay, Payeer) for total privacy.

#ProtonMail Secure Key Not Sent – What's Really Blocking Delivery?

The ProtonMail secure key not sent error usually means your email provider is rejecting the automated message as spam, or ProtonMail's outbound server flagged your request as high risk.

The secure key comes via email, not SMS. Common culprits: your mailbox is full, you have a forwarding rule that deletes the email, or you're using a disposable email address (Mailinator, TempMail, etc.). ProtonMail blocks those domains. Use a permanent email like Gmail or Outlook instead.

  • Check your email's quarantine or Blocked folder (Gmail often hides this under More).

  • Make sure you haven't set a filter that auto-deletes ProtonMail emails.

  • If you're using a custom domain, your DNS settings (SPF/DKIM) might be misconfigured.

#How to Avoid the ProtonMail Verification Problem Forever

The permanent fix is simple: stop relying on your carrier's short-code delivery. Use an authenticator app for 2FA, or switch to a dedicated virtual number provider that specializes in high-acceptance SMS verification.

Don't use your real number for multiple ProtonMail accounts. Each new account should get a fresh number. If you're a developer or marketer doing bulk verification, this is non-negotiable.

  • Never use the same number for more than 2-3 ProtonMail accounts.

  • Keep your recovery codes printed and stored safely.

  • For high-volume verification, use SMSPin's long-term rental numbers they maintain a clean reputation over time.

Check our pricing for one-time and rental numbers. 

#When All Else Fails – Manual Workarounds and SMSPin

You've rebooted. You've called your carrier. You've waited 24 hours. Still nothing.

The only remaining option is a manual workaround: request the code via email instead of SMS, or use a completely different phone number. For the latter, SMSPin is the fastest route no registration, instant activation, and numbers that work on ProtonMail's first try.

If your ProtonMail verification code error has been a day-long headache, this is your off-ramp. You can pay with crypto, GCash, AmanPay, or cards from Nigeria and South Africa, keeping everything separate from your identity.

  • Try requesting the code via the Alternative Verification button (if available) to use email instead.

  • If using SMSPin, pick a number from a country with high ProtonMail acceptance (the US, UK, Canada, and Germany work best).

  • Once the code arrives on SMSPin's dashboard, copy-paste it within 10 minutes to avoid a timeout.

Read our FAQ on SMS verification reliability. 

Need long-term ProtonMail access? Rent a virtual number that maintains a clean reputation over time perfect for 2FA, business accounts, or recovery codes. SMSPin supports crypto, Payeer, GCash, and more. Start renting now 

#Key Takeaways

  • Common causes: Carrier filtering, device blacklists, and request throttling are the usual suspects.

  • Quick fixes: Restart your phone, check spam, and try a different number.

  • Virtual numbers: Use a verified virtual number service like SMSPin to bypass carrier issues.

  • 2FA alternatives: Switch to an authenticator app for more reliable two-factor authentication.

  • Permanent solutions: Use a fresh number for each account and consider long-term rentals for ongoing access.

  • Proactive measures: Always have a backup number ready to avoid future headaches.

SMSPin is not affiliated with ProtonMail or any third-party app. Please follow each app's terms and local regulations.

#FAQ

Is it legal to use a virtual number for ProtonMail verification? 

Yes, it's legal. Using a virtual number to verify a ProtonMail account doesn't violate any law. However, you must follow ProtonMail's Terms of Service. Using virtual numbers for spam, fraud, or illegal activities is prohibited.

Why does my ProtonMail verification code keep failing? 

The most common reasons are carrier filtering of short-code SMS, using a VoIP number that ProtonMail blocks, or requesting the code too many times (triggering a throttle). Restart your device, check your spam folder, and try a different number.

Can I use a one-time SMS number for ProtonMail? 

Yes, many people do. However, ProtonMail may reject numbers from free online SMS sites. For higher reliability, use a premium virtual number provider with country-specific numbers that pass ProtonMail's carrier checks.

What should I NOT use a temporary number for? 

Don't use temporary numbers for 2FA recovery on important accounts like your bank or email provider. They're ideal for one-time verification (like ProtonMail sign-up), but not for accounts that need long-term SMS access.

Why is my ProtonMail 2FA SMS code not arriving? 

If your 2FA SMS code isn't arriving, the carrier is likely blocking the short code, or the code expired before you checked. Switch to an authenticator app for 2FA it's more reliable. If you must use SMS, make sure your carrier supports international short codes.

Can I use a rental number for long-term ProtonMail use? 

Yes, rental numbers work well for ongoing ProtonMail access, especially if you need to receive recovery codes over time. SMSPin offers both disposable and rental options depending on your needs.

How quickly does ProtonMail send a verification code? 

Typically, within 10-30 seconds. If you haven't received it in 5 minutes, there's likely a carrier or device issue. Try requesting the code via email instead of SMS.

Will using a virtual number get my ProtonMail account banned? 

No, as long as you use the number for legitimate purposes. ProtonMail bans accounts for spamming or illegal activity, not for using a virtual number for verification.

SMSPin.io is not affiliated with any app, website, or third-party platform. Always ensure you follow each platform's terms and local regulations.

#privacy#sms-verification#guide#virtual-number#protonmail
ShareXinr/
Ready to receive an OTP?
Get a virtual number in seconds.
Get a number →